Responsibilities
~1 min read- →To greet and provide a customer focused, professional and effective service that exceeds expectations to all Patients, Consultants, and Visitors to the hospital.
- →To deal with all telephone enquiries in an efficient and courteous manner.
- →To inform insurance companies if extended length of stay is required.
- →To keep insurance companies informed of emergency admissions.
- →To be aware of discharge dates and times and ensure that the relevant departments, i.e. Reception and Catering are informed when patient is leaving.
- →Appointments given on discharge for treatment room and follow up.
- →To liaise with Ward Staff regarding ordering.
- →Ensure that patient notes are up to date and in correct order and are taken to the appropriate place when a patient episode is complete. Ensure that all filing of results and other information is accurately filed in the patient’s notes.

Spire Healthcare is a leading independent hospital group in the United Kingdom and the largest in terms of revenue. From 38 hospitals and over 50 clinics across England, Wales and Scotland, Spire Healthcare provides diagnostics, inpatient, day case and outpatient care.
